TULSA, Oklahoma -- A fire that started on an apartment balcony spread to the attic of an apartment building in the 7900 block of South Wheeling. Tulsa Fire Captain Scotty Stokes said the department responded to the fire at Riverview Apartments just before 1 a.m. Sunday.
Crews were able to get the fire under control quickly, and residents of the building were able to evacuate without injury. The cause of the fire is still uner investigation.
Tulsa Red Cross provided help to the residents with lodging, food, clothing and other items according to Donita Quesnel, communications officer.
The Red Cross also helped victims of a Berryhill-Oakhurst fire at 6316 W. 64th Street overnight Sunday.
